3. What Pullboard does not automatically collect.

Pullboard is designed for coordination metadata. It does not automatically ingest repository source code, patches, diffs, prompts, raw logs, test artifacts, files, or secrets. Users must not paste that material into titles, descriptions, criteria, messages, or other coordination fields not designed for it.
